Biography
Luis Prendes was born on August 22, 1913 in Melilla, Spain. He was an actor, known for Estudio 1 (1965), King of Kings (1961) and Fantasía (1966). He was previously married to María José. He died on October 27, 1998 in Madrid, Spain.
